Born in Lee Mont, VA on June 10, 1925, she was the daughter of the late Oscar Lee Bundick and the late Vernetta Budd Bundick. She was a retired Postmaster and a retired School Bus Driver for Accomack County. She was also a member of Calvary United Methodist Church.
She is survived by a son; Morris Lee Satchell and his wife Betty of Hebron, MD, a daughter; Susan Smith and husband Emerson of Melfa, VA, four grandchildren; Ashley Fox and her husband Ben of Eastville, VA, Todd Satchell of Brandywine, MD, Jennifer Annis of Onancock and Lori Beck of Houston, TX, and five great-grandchildren; Carter Fox, Justin Annis, Matt Annis, Camden Beck and Kesteren Beck.
Funeral services will be conducted Wednesday, March 2, 2011 at 2:00 PM at the Thornton Funeral Home in Parksley, VA with Rev. William Jefferson officiating. Interment will follow in the Liberty Cemetery in Parksley, VA. The family will receive friends Tuesday evening from 6-8 PM at the Thornton Funeral Home in Parksley, VA.
